摘要:
在Diversity & Importance架构的基础上提出一种改进的空间降尺度视频转码算法,利用方差作为转码目标宏块的运动矢量测度因子,并通过自适应阈值的分类方法对不同视频序列选择合适的重编码模式。该算法比传统的运动矢量合成方法提高了约1dB的PSNR,在保持较高转码图像质量的同时有效地控制了编码长度,其转码后码流长度只相当于AMVR-DIM方法产生码流的40%~95%。

Abstract: An improved algorithm for down-scaling video transcoding is proposed based on diversity & importance transcoding architecture. By using the variance measure and an adaptive classification method, it can choose the appropriate re-encoding mode of each block in various video sequences. The algorithm produces about 1dB PSNR higher than the traditional mv-composition algorithm. While preserving high transcoding quality, it produces only 40%~95% bits than AMVR-DIM method.
